J/A+AS/98/589    IRAS Sources behind the Solar circle         (Wouterloot+ 1993)

IRAS Sources behind the Solar circle. III. Observations of H2O, OH, CH3OH and CO Wouterloot J.G.A., Brand J., Fiegle K. <Astron. Astrophys. Suppl. Ser. 98, 589 (1993)> =1993A&AS...98..589W 1993A&AS...98..589W
ADC_Keywords: Infrared sources; Galactic plane; Radio lines; Masers Keywords: Interstellar medium: molecules - masers - radio lines: molecular See also: J/A+AS/80/149 (paper I) File Summary: -------------------------------------------------------------------------------- FileName Lrecl Records Explanations -------------------------------------------------------------------------------- ReadMe 80 .
